Old St. Croix is a premium rum brand with deep historical roots in the former Danish West Indies, now known as the US Virgin Islands. The brand is named after the island of St. Croix, where Albert Heinrich Riise began distilling his iconic rum in the 19th century.

The name Old St. Croix was originally used by Riise himself in the 1870s when he introduced his rum internationally. He understood that the name of the island 'known for its exceptional rums' would inspire confidence in new customers around the world.
